Q) Consider a three-level memory system, where the access time for the cache is 100 nanoseconds, main memory access time is 1200 nanoseconds, and disk access time is 15 ms. Main memory hit ratio is estimated to be 70%. What is the cache hit ratio H, if the average access time is required to be 50% greater than the cache access time? State any assumptions you see necessary.
